California Woman Sentenced To Death
By The Associated Press
VISTA, CA (AP) -- A woman who shot her four sons to death and blamed it on drugs, alcohol and bad relationships with men was sentenced Thursday to death.
Susan Eubanks showed no emotion when jurors issued their decision following two days of deliberations.
Superior Court Judge Joan Weber can choose ignore the jury and sentence Ms. Eubanks to life in prison at a sentencing hearing later this year.
``It's a terrible thing to have to condemn someone, but in the end, she condemned herself every time she pulled the trigger,'' juror Debra Goodwin said outside the courtroom.
Ms. Eubanks, 35, killed the four boys, ages 4 to 14, in October 1997 because she was apparently despondent over her broken relationships with men. She was separated from her second husband, Eric Eubanks, and she had broken up with her boyfriend that day.
The unemployed nursing assistant wrote five suicide notes before the killings. One to Eubanks stated: ``You betrayed me. I've lost everybody I've loved. Now, it's time for you to do the same.''
She shot all the boys in the head, two of them twice, and stopped once to reload the .38-caliber handgun.
She killed the oldest boy, Brandon, while he was watching television. The other boys -- Austin 7, Brigham, 6, and Matthew, 4 -- were shot in a bedroom, where they were sitting on their bunk beds playing a video game with their 5-year-old cousin. He was not harmed.
She then shot herself in the stomach.
Defense attorneys contended Ms. Eubanks killed the children in a moment of weakness culminating several years of addiction to prescription drugs for work injuries and her failed relationships with men.
There are 544 people on California's death row; 10 are women. Only three women have been executed nationwide since 1976. The last woman put to death in California was in 1962.
